Cooperation with Belarus

Time:     13th June, 17.00 – 18.30    
Venue:    Besucherzentrum 1 (Visitor Center 1)    

Description:

Belarus is part of the neighbourhood of the EU-Strategy of the Baltic Sea Region. In the past there have been some cooperation projects. More recently the cooperation has somewhat slowed down. There are, however, important areas of cooperation with a large potential of benefits for all sides involved. One example is sewage treatment. In order to make progress in lowering the intake of nutrients into the Baltic Sea, a larger integration of Belarus in respective programmes could be an important step progress. Another example is university cooperation which could be further developed. It is an objective of the seminar to assess the state of the cooperation between the Republic of Belarus and the EUSBSR and to exchange views on the possible way forward.
